How to Open an OBJ File in Blender

Jun 26, 2024

Hey everyone, today I'm going to show you how to open an OBJ file in Blender. If you're into 3D modeling, you'll love this! So, OBJ files are commonly used for 3D graphics, and Blender is a super powerful tool for 3D modeling. Here's how to do it:

Step 1: Open Blender and go to 'File' > 'Import' > 'Wavefront (.obj)'.

Step 2: Navigate to where your OBJ file is saved on your computer, select it, and click 'Import'.

Step 3: You can now see your OBJ file loaded into Blender! You can rotate, scale, and edit it however you like.

Pro tip: Want to export your work from Blender back into an OBJ file? Just go to 'File' > 'Export' > 'Wavefront (.obj)'.

And that's it! Now you can easily open and edit OBJ files in Blender for all your 3D modeling projects. Have fun and get creative!
